logo

Output 7be2b17c677a6107a8164f8b1e3883bfbc176bb4bd307aa67f64b377da76a811:1

value
29516806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f40544c99172fcb1ab7f9a57ae171a93af3fcc6 OP_EQUAL
address
37TTZJkCYXG6sfqY7XUEkhsUDQqEFQXG6b
transaction
7be2b17c677a6107a8164f8b1e3883bfbc176bb4bd307aa67f64b377da76a811